Why Depth Matters in Fence Installation
A fence is only as strong as its foundation. By digging our post holes four feet down, we make sure the structure can handle everything from strong winds and heavy rain to shifting soil over time. It’s extra effort, but it’s what separates a high-quality installation from one that will lean or fail after a season or two. Cutting corners in this step may save time up front, but it often leads to costly repairs or full replacements down the road — something no homeowner wants to deal with.
